Canon ELPH 190 IS vs Samsung CL5 Physical Comparison

For anyone who is planning to lug around your camera regularly, you should factor in its weight and size. The Canon ELPH 190 IS provides exterior measurements of 95mm x 57mm x 24mm (3.7" x 2.2" x 0.9") having a weight of 138 grams (0.30 lbs) and the Samsung CL5 has specifications of 93mm x 60mm x 19mm (3.7" x 2.4" x 0.7") accompanied by a weight of 141 grams (0.31 lbs).

Canon ELPH 190 IS vs Samsung CL5 Sensor Comparison

Quite often, it is hard to imagine the contrast in sensor measurements merely by looking through specifications. The visual underneath will help give you a better sense of the sensor measurements in the ELPH 190 IS and CL5.

To sum up, the two cameras offer different resolutions and different sensor measurements. The ELPH 190 IS having a bigger sensor is going to make achieving shallower depth of field simpler and the Canon ELPH 190 IS will provide you with extra detail because of its extra 11 Megapixels. Higher resolution will enable you to crop pictures a little more aggressively. The newer ELPH 190 IS should have an advantage when it comes to sensor tech.
